Output cd4eecdb36afdcc957d26af16323ca5df26c6f7bffed557babbbbbcb8efc12e2:3

value
1055156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b0b193a482ce368567ea518a5b14dad03f9c9e5 OP_EQUAL
address
34A1Ts3Y96tTeCJKiVWx3JmmRRaKyCDU9P
transaction
cd4eecdb36afdcc957d26af16323ca5df26c6f7bffed557babbbbbcb8efc12e2
confirmations
210134
spent
true